This article lists important figures and events in Malaysian public affairs during the year 2006, together with births and deaths of notable Malaysians.

20 June –Petaling Jaya was granted city status, becoming the second municipality in Selangor with city rights after the state capital Shah Alam.[10]
25 July –Tengku Datuk Puteri Kamariah Sultan Abu Bakar, sister of Sultan Ahmad Shah of Pahang was stabbed to death by her 21-year-old son Tunku Rizal Shahzan Tunku Ismail.[11]
7 September – The remains of two 19th-century Malay warriors Ngah Ibrahim and Laksamana Mohammad Amin Alang Duakap were brought back from Singapore to Perak.[18]
22 September –Suki won One in a Million, a popular singing competition which offers prizes up to RM 1,000,000.[19]
27 October – A six-coach train of the Ampang Line LRT overshot the end of the elevated tracks at Sentul Timur station, resulting in the front half of the first coach dangling in the air about 25 meters above the ground.[21]
November – Heavy showers hit Peninsular Malaysia daily for several weeks, unusual even during the rainy season in previous years.
25 November–1 December – The 2006 FESPIC Games took place in Kuala Lumpur with 3,641 athletes from 46 nations competing. Malaysia rank at fourth place with total 175 medals. This was the last FESPIC Games event held before many Asian countries competed in the first 2010 Asian Para Games.[25][26]
